Aggreko to supply back-up power for Network Rail

Aggreko has won a five-year contract to supply rental power to Network Rail for emergency support and planned maintenance.

Network Rail chose Aggreko after a competitive tender to loan and install a range of large output power generation that will be used for power cuts and scheduled maintenance.

The mobile, modular diesel and gas generators, load banks, heaters, air conditioning units and associated technologies, will be used at trackside and across train stations, substations, signalling centres, tunnels, telecoms and operations centres.
